Atuen Antpitta

The Atuen Antpitta is a medium-sized antpitta found in humid montane forests of northern Peru. Weighing about 61.1g with a wingspan of 19.2cm, it is a shy, terrestrial bird that hops through dense undergrowth. Like other antpittas, it is more often heard by its loud territorial calls than seen.
